Writers, editors, and executives in Hollywood are quietly taking gig work training AI models through Reinforcement Learning from Human Feedback (RLHF) as film and TV jobs become harder to find. Pay ranges from $16/hour for entry-level annotation to $150/hour for specialized writing tasks. AI-related job postings within the arts nearly doubled between 2025 and 2026.
